WebOct 1, 2024 · This type of court hears civil cases for claims that exceed a certain amount. The second type is small claims court, which hears cases for claims that are below a certain amount. These amounts vary by state from $2,500 to $25,000. Civil court judges can order you to pay unpaid debts and money damages for personal injuries. WebNov 5, 2024 · The Officer Doesn't Show Up. The easiest way to win your case may be to have the police officer not show up. You generally have a constitutional right to question your accuser. If the officer doesn't show up, you could automatically win your case. Postponing the court date can increase the odds that the officer will not be present during the trial.
